Mankind, Douglas Adams

Human beings, who are almost unique in having the ability to learn from the experience of others, are also remarkable for their apparent disinclination to do so.

- Douglas Adams, Last Chance to See (1990)

Flowers, Henry Ward Beecher

Flowers are the sweetest things that God ever made, and forgot to put a soul into.

- Henry Ward Beecher, Life Thoughts (1858), p. 234.
